How does New Haven, MO compare to St. Paul, MO? New Haven has a population of 3,389 with a median household income of $69,701, while St. Paul has 3,292 residents and a median income of $154,022. Below you'll find a detailed breakdown of demographics, economy, and housing for both cities.
